My U-Turn Orbit Plus has been humming recently. It’s extremely annoying. The hum/buzz stops when I touch the tone arm. The Orbit does not have a ground wire.

Anyone know what’s up?

Most often hum is a grounding issue. Does the U-Turn have a removable head on the tonearm? If so, try taking the head off and the reseating and tightening.
